What exactly is industrial cleansing — And the way’s it distinct from commercial cleansing?

Industrial cleaning targets environments the place hefty equipment, harmful elements, or rigid hygiene requirements are at Enjoy — Believe factories, processing vegetation, logistics hubs, or chemical amenities.

In contrast to business cleaning (offices, retail, colleges), industrial cleansing usually promotions with:

Oil spills, metal shavings, or creation squander

Grease-laden equipment

Airborne particles, mould or biohazards

Confined spaces or superior-accessibility spots

Regulatory compliance (like HACCP or ISO expectations)

Professional cleaners In this particular Place have to have specialised coaching, tools, and from time to time even licenses just to operate on-internet site.

What does a specialist industrial cleansing course of action contain?

Not each web site desires the entire functions, but most Qualified industrial cleans follow a core framework. This is what that appears like.

one. Internet site Assessment and Threat Critique

Right before any one picks up a mop, there’s a detailed website audit. Cleaners evaluate:

Product forms and equipment specs

Flooring strategies and entry limits

Chemical publicity or air flow challenges

Basic safety info sheets (SDS) for substances on-internet site

two. Pre-Clear Hazard Isolation

Security comes first — always.

Qualified teams isolate equipment, mark off cleaning zones, and notify personnel. In some instances, this involves:

Lock-out/tag-out (LOTO) of hazardous gear

Disconnecting energy or air units

PPE assessments for certain areas

three. Specialised Cleaning Solutions

Listed here’s in which it gets complex. Dependant upon the web site and grime, cleaners could possibly use:

Large-force h2o blasting – ideal for surfaces caked in dust or residue

Dry ice blasting – eliminates contaminants with out h2o (perfect for electronics or food stuff-grade places)

Vacuum Restoration systems – to have and eliminate waste safely

Chemical foam or steam cleaning – Utilized in food stuff processing or sterile zones

Every strategy is picked out to reduce downtime and preserve tools integrity. Such as, a dairy plant may use alkaline foam on stainless-steel tanks, when an vehicle workshop would opt for degreasers on concrete flooring.

4. Squander Disposal & Environmental Compliance

As soon as the mess is long gone, the cleanup isn’t over.

All waste — whether chemical, biological, or sound — needs to be taken care of for every EPA and Worksafe restrictions. This generally features:

On-web page segregation of harmful waste

Manifesting and transporting to licensed disposal amenities

Maintaining compliance records for audits

Chopping corners in this article can Charge corporations hefty fines or shutdowns.

What certifications or skills do industrial cleaners need to have?

In Australia, industrial cleaners usually hold:

White Card (typical design induction)

Confined Area Entry accreditation

Doing the job at Heights certification

Chemical dealing with coaching

Significant-threat work licences (like EWP or forklift if essential)

How often must industrial web sites be cleaned?

It is determined by the setting — but listed here’s a common guideline:

Everyday or change-based: For foods and beverage producing

Weekly: Warehouses or light industrial plants

Regular to quarterly: Heavy equipment zones or large-hazard web sites

Per year: Deep cleans, shutdown maintenance, or decontamination tasks

A neglected cleaning agenda doesn’t just impact hygiene — it invites breakdowns, injuries, and regulatory head aches.
